Why Sugar Level Of My Sister Is Very High Since 6 To 8 Months?

default
Posted on 4 days ago
Question: Hello Doc

The Sugar Level of my sister is very high since 6 to 8 months. Looks like the old medications are not working as expected. Please review and prescribe medications for good control.

Test done on 16/12/2020

Fasting: 191
Post Prandial: 225

HbA1c: 10.9

Attached the detailed report.

Patient's details
Height & weight. - 169, 63Kg
- Family history of only Diabetes

Brief Answer:
Uncontrolled diabetes.

Detailed Answer:
Hello
I have gone through your query and your attached reports.
I can understand your concern.

Your sister has hiigh blood sugar levels and high HbA1C result.
This means that for the last three months her diabetes is out of control.

Considering her actual level of HbA1C result,the insulin is indicated to normalise in short time the blood sugar levels during all the day.

Anyway to decide the most appropriate therapy for her diabetes i need more information about her age and the old medication & the actual treatement.
Her MBI is normal( 22,1 kg/m2).This means that it won't be dificcult to take control of her diabetes.
